EASTERN REGION BRANCH MANAGER (ARCHIVES)Salary:
$67, $90,624.00 Annually
Location:
Spokane County – Cheney, WA
Job Type:
Full Time - Permanent
Job Number: 23 AR LAP MGR 0613
Department:
Office of the Secretary of State
This expert level position reports to the Digital State Archivist and plans, develops, and is responsible for the acquisition and public access of archival records from state and local government agencies in WA state.
This position is also responsible for directing and managing the budget, business plans, operation and overall performance of the Eastern Regional Branch Archives.
Duties:
Directs and manages the Eastern regional branch
Tasks include:
Directs and manages the operations of the Eastern Branch of the State Archives;
Represents the division's interests in interactions with client state and local agencies, and customers.
Develops, implements, and manages budget, business plans, and the overall performance of the branch.
Plans, implements, leads, and evaluates the development of archival collections and delivery of archives and records management services to the public and client agencies; develops short and long-term goals, and prepares narrative and statistical reports concerning the delivery of archives and records management services.
Hires and supervises staff; assigns work; monitors and works with management on correcting performance issues including coaching and mentoring.Monitors staff, students, and volunteers' performance to ensure the technical and support functions comply with agency policies, procedures, and standards of best practice.
Drives to customer locations for records consultations and pick-upsOversees facility issues working with Eastern Washington University and contractors as needed to assure long-term document preservation and a safe working environment.
Develops and implements draft policies, procedures, and standards of best practice for the safe and secure care and handling of public documents.
